Purchase, NY - Grammy nominated guitarist Doug Munro, Mamaroneck, headlines a concert at the Iridium Jazz Club, 1659 Broadway in New York City, on August 20 at 8:30 PM and 10:30 PM.
A member of the Purchase College faculty, he is celebrating his 20th anniversary as a recording artist. Munro will bring his acclaimed trio of drummer Jason Devlin and bassist Michael Goetz to the Iridium for a concert of Latin flavored jazz by a master guitarist in an intimate setting. The session will be recorded and released as a CD at a future date.
Munro’s latest recording Big Boss Bossa Nova 2.0 has been called “a marvelous session of bossa-shaded music performed by a master guitarist in one of the finest releases of this new year,” by Edward Blanco of Allaboutjazz.com.
Munro created the Jazz Studies Program at the Purchase College School of the Arts, Conservatory of Music and served as its director from 1993-2002. He continues to teach in the program as Director Emeritus.
Since 1987, Munro has released 10 albums as a leader and has appeared on close to 75 recordings as a sideman, producer and arranger. He has worked with a diverse array of artists include Dr. John, Michael Brecker and Lonnie Smith.
His published compositions total over 75, with 300 recorded arrangements by the finest players on the scene today.
He has received two Grammy nominations and two NAIRD awards. He also did orchestration work on the Oscar winning documentary When We Were Kings.
